Perl 6 - the future is here, just unevenly distributed

IRC log for #gluster-dev, 2017-03-14

| Channels | #gluster-dev index | Today | | Search | Google Search | Plain-Text | summary

All times shown according to UTC.

Time Nick Message
01:31 major okay .. soo .. I reworked a bunch of stuff in the lvm-snapshot-cleanup branch .. including migrating a huge swath of code out of glusterd_lvm_snapshot_remove() into glusterd_snapshot_umount() .. because .. thats what the code is doing .. just unmounting the snapshot after making certain the process is gone
01:32 major I also wrapped out a static glusterd_btrfs_mount() and glusterd_btrfs_umount() for managing /var/run/gluster/btrfs/ VG emulation
01:33 major though the umount could easily be replaced with glusterd_umount() if a remove_mnt_pt bool was added to the arg list
01:33 major and it all compiles and the basic btrfs snapshot create/delete works still..
01:35 major now .. the question becomes .. what the heck does the restore do...
02:02 major so .. seriously .. staring at glusterd_snapshot_restore() .. and I feel like I am missing the part where it actually restores the snapshot..
02:05 skoduri joined #gluster-dev
02:48 ilbot3 joined #gluster-dev
02:48 Topic for #gluster-dev is now Gluster Development Channel - http://gluster.org | For general chat go to #gluster | Patches - http://review.gluster.org/ | Channel Logs - https://botbot.me/freenode/gluster-dev/ & http://irclog.perlgeek.de/gluster-dev/
03:40 vimal joined #gluster-dev
03:43 magrawal joined #gluster-dev
03:44 riyas joined #gluster-dev
03:48 rafi joined #gluster-dev
03:49 prasanth joined #gluster-dev
03:53 nbalacha joined #gluster-dev
03:54 rafi joined #gluster-dev
03:56 susant joined #gluster-dev
03:56 msvbhat joined #gluster-dev
03:56 atinm joined #gluster-dev
04:01 ppai joined #gluster-dev
04:05 rafi joined #gluster-dev
04:06 gyadav joined #gluster-dev
04:10 rafi joined #gluster-dev
04:11 itisravi joined #gluster-dev
04:22 rejy joined #gluster-dev
04:26 atinm joined #gluster-dev
04:27 Shu6h3ndu joined #gluster-dev
04:33 raghu joined #gluster-dev
04:33 ankitr joined #gluster-dev
04:34 vimal joined #gluster-dev
04:35 sanoj joined #gluster-dev
04:37 jiffin joined #gluster-dev
04:38 rafi joined #gluster-dev
04:47 karthik_us joined #gluster-dev
04:52 kdhananjay joined #gluster-dev
04:53 itisravi joined #gluster-dev
04:56 sanoj joined #gluster-dev
04:56 apandey joined #gluster-dev
04:57 skumar joined #gluster-dev
05:04 msvbhat joined #gluster-dev
05:05 k4n0 joined #gluster-dev
05:06 skoduri joined #gluster-dev
05:06 ankitr joined #gluster-dev
05:07 ppai joined #gluster-dev
05:12 skumar_ joined #gluster-dev
05:15 ndarshan joined #gluster-dev
05:18 apandey joined #gluster-dev
05:23 ankitr joined #gluster-dev
05:23 asengupt joined #gluster-dev
05:29 k4n0 joined #gluster-dev
05:30 hgowtham joined #gluster-dev
05:35 ppai joined #gluster-dev
05:37 Saravanakmr joined #gluster-dev
05:38 rastar joined #gluster-dev
05:39 ira joined #gluster-dev
05:42 pkalever joined #gluster-dev
05:47 riyas joined #gluster-dev
05:47 hgowtham joined #gluster-dev
05:53 msvbhat joined #gluster-dev
06:02 Shu6h3ndu joined #gluster-dev
06:12 raghu joined #gluster-dev
06:21 msvbhat joined #gluster-dev
06:23 susant joined #gluster-dev
06:28 skumar joined #gluster-dev
06:30 itisravi joined #gluster-dev
06:36 k4n0 joined #gluster-dev
06:45 nbalacha joined #gluster-dev
06:45 apandey joined #gluster-dev
06:53 ashiq joined #gluster-dev
06:55 kdhananjay joined #gluster-dev
07:00 k4n0 joined #gluster-dev
07:15 susant joined #gluster-dev
07:35 chawlanikhil24 joined #gluster-dev
07:39 kdhananjay joined #gluster-dev
07:40 skoduri joined #gluster-dev
07:55 Humble joined #gluster-dev
07:56 rafi1 joined #gluster-dev
08:10 skoduri joined #gluster-dev
08:35 sanoj joined #gluster-dev
08:51 karthik_us joined #gluster-dev
08:57 ankitr joined #gluster-dev
09:01 chawlanikhil24 joined #gluster-dev
09:07 nbalacha joined #gluster-dev
09:17 sanoj joined #gluster-dev
09:19 rastar joined #gluster-dev
09:26 jiffin joined #gluster-dev
09:29 nbalacha joined #gluster-dev
09:32 kdhananjay joined #gluster-dev
09:41 msvbhat joined #gluster-dev
09:49 hgowtham joined #gluster-dev
10:00 kotreshhr joined #gluster-dev
10:01 ashiq joined #gluster-dev
10:04 skoduri joined #gluster-dev
10:07 ankitr joined #gluster-dev
10:18 pkalever joined #gluster-dev
10:22 k4n0 joined #gluster-dev
10:33 nishanth joined #gluster-dev
10:38 asengupt joined #gluster-dev
10:38 rafi1 joined #gluster-dev
10:46 msvbhat joined #gluster-dev
10:53 ndevos pkalever: have you already started to get gluster-block in upstream distributions? I suggest to get it in Fedora first ;-)
10:54 pkalever ndevos: No not yet, that is in my list. Will I be able to get some help from ndevos :-)
10:55 ndevos pkalever: yeah, I can assist with that, but you (or someone else) will need to do the work
10:56 ndevos pkalever: if a package is not in Fedora, I don't put it in the CentOS Storage SIG either (and tcmu-runner is too old in CentOS atm anyway)
10:57 pkalever ndevos: I can take this opportunity to learn these things from you
10:58 pkalever ndevos: Is there any guide for the same? or any email will help me understand the procedure better.
10:58 ndevos pkalever: you're a Fedora user, right? in that case, have a read through https://fedoraproject.org/w​iki/Package_Review_Process
10:59 pkalever ndevos: cool, I will go through it.
10:59 ndevos pkalever: and for the practical checks on the package, see https://fedoraproject.org/wiki/Packaging​:ReviewGuidelines#Package_Review_Process
11:00 pkalever pkalever: okay.
11:00 pkalever ndevos: okay
11:03 pkalever ndevos++ for note on packaging gluster-block upstream for distro's
11:03 glusterbot pkalever: ndevos's karma is now 339
11:10 rraja joined #gluster-dev
11:11 rafi joined #gluster-dev
11:14 rafi joined #gluster-dev
11:15 kkeithley ndevos: FYI, your incorrectly classified bugs report is reporting a log of BZs as "in POST but no patch is posted" where there actually is a patch posted.
11:16 ndevos kkeithley: hmm, there was one like that last week too... weird
11:17 ndevos kkeithley: I suspect that it is caused by a Gerrit issue or something
11:18 ndevos kkeithley: you can download the script and edit the last section to run the test on a specified BZ, see if it always happens - https://github.com/gluster/releas​e-tools/blob/master/check-bugs.py
11:18 kkeithley There were several of mine in today's report. All have worker ant comments about the posted patches too.
11:20 kkeithley hmm. Well, I've already changed the status on all of mine
11:24 kkeithley and my python is rusty, I'm not seeing how to run it to check one bug
11:24 ndevos but if the script is wrong, you can never change the status to be 'correct'
11:24 kkeithley huh?
11:25 kkeithley most (all) of the incorrect ones were actually merged, and I've changed the BZ to modified.
11:31 kkeithley nm, figured it out, it's running
11:33 ndevos ok, I wonder if a new run detects any issues for the ones you corrected
11:41 skoduri joined #gluster-dev
11:43 gyadav joined #gluster-dev
11:44 ndevos kkeithley: any results yet??
11:46 kkeithley there were, but I closed the window. Let me do it again
11:51 kkeithley ndevos: nothing with my name on it now. But it also crashed with a divide by zero error
11:52 ndevos kkeithley: oh, wow, thats great, now you can report a bug (in github) or send a pull request :P
11:55 rraja_ joined #gluster-dev
11:56 kkeithley a pull request?
11:56 hgowtham #REMINDER: gluster community bug triage to take place in 5 minutes at #gluster-meeting
12:02 kkeithley ndevos: it doesn't crash when you run it?
12:03 ndevos kkeithley: it gets run from a cronjob, but I do not receive an error from cron...
12:03 ndevos kkeithley: pastebin the crash for me, and the log?
12:10 nishanth joined #gluster-dev
12:13 kkeithley ndevos: what's your clever nc | termbin  command?
12:13 kkeithley or I'll just fpaste
12:14 ndevos kkeithley: echo remember me | nc termbin.com 9999
12:16 kkeithley http://termbin.com/d3d5
12:16 ankitr joined #gluster-dev
12:17 ankitr joined #gluster-dev
12:21 ndevos hgowtham++
12:22 glusterbot ndevos: hgowtham's karma is now 58
12:22 hgowtham kkeithley++
12:22 glusterbot hgowtham: kkeithley's karma is now 166
12:26 ndevos kkeithley: that problem seems to be caused by a patch that got merged very recently, if you git a 'git fetch' in the git repo, it should work again
12:26 ndevos kkeithley: but, well, use the github git repo, gerrit seems unreacheble atm
12:31 ndevos kkeithley: also, I think there is a bug in the script now that 3.10.0 and 3.8.10 are out, the version string became longer...
12:32 ndevos like the version string in bugzilla (oh, so not an issue for 3.8) - https://github.com/gluster/release-t​ools/blob/master/check-bugs.py#L335
12:34 kkeithley ndevos: I just cut-and-pasted the raw file from the github link you sent me.
12:34 hgowtham joined #gluster-dev
12:34 kkeithley wasn't it working for 3.7.{11-20} already?
12:35 ndevos nobody reported issues with it, but I think it would be incorrect
12:44 ashiq joined #gluster-dev
12:57 kkeithley my rusty python being what it is, I don't see anything about versions, but at a guess I'd say there might be a bug in "branch = 'release-%s' % (bug.version[:3])"
12:57 kkeithley if [:3] means what I think it means
12:59 bfoster joined #gluster-dev
13:04 jiffin1 joined #gluster-dev
13:07 rafi1 joined #gluster-dev
13:08 ndevos kkeithley: uh, yes, I've posted https://github.com/gluster/release-tools/pull/13 about 25 minutes ago
13:12 atinm joined #gluster-dev
13:15 kkeithley oh, that's what that was
13:19 rafi joined #gluster-dev
13:29 ira joined #gluster-dev
13:31 rafi joined #gluster-dev
13:34 susant left #gluster-dev
13:40 rafi joined #gluster-dev
13:44 madgoat joined #gluster-dev
13:45 nishanth joined #gluster-dev
13:46 IRCFrEAK joined #gluster-dev
13:48 rafi1 joined #gluster-dev
14:13 kkeithley ndevos: pulled the new change, it runs a long time, then gets An error occured: <urlopen error [Errno 110] Connection timed out>
14:14 ndevos kkeithley: well, there is the gerrit outage now, so any gerrit queries will likely timeout...
14:18 kkeithley oh right
14:50 major really need to figure out a way to store the subvol id outside of the mnt-opts
14:58 ashiq joined #gluster-dev
15:00 susant joined #gluster-dev
15:05 susant left #gluster-dev
15:11 wushudoin joined #gluster-dev
15:16 rafi joined #gluster-dev
15:31 msvbhat joined #gluster-dev
15:37 pkalever joined #gluster-dev
15:54 Shu6h3ndu joined #gluster-dev
16:07 major soo .. currently I am storing the btrfs subvol id in the mnt_opts .. but that seems to be a bit of a problem during 'snapshot restore' ..
16:08 major seems I need to figure out a way to store the subvol id (per-brick) somewhere else
16:08 major ideas/suggestions?
16:26 ndevos oh no, and I'm flying through CDG on the 19th... Air France Strike Threat March 18-20
16:26 ndevos the French really seem to strike a lot :-/
16:28 ndevos major: the snapshot code does some tracking of config files and options, but I dont know how it is implemented...
16:29 major hmm
16:37 gyadav joined #gluster-dev
16:39 gyadav_ joined #gluster-dev
16:45 gyadav joined #gluster-dev
16:56 pkalever left #gluster-dev
16:58 gyadav_ joined #gluster-dev
17:05 shaunm joined #gluster-dev
17:07 shaunm joined #gluster-dev
17:08 gyadav_ joined #gluster-dev
17:10 gyadav__ joined #gluster-dev
17:14 gyadav__ joined #gluster-dev
17:16 gyadav_ joined #gluster-dev
17:19 gyadav__ joined #gluster-dev
17:21 gyadav_ joined #gluster-dev
17:24 cholcombe joined #gluster-dev
17:27 gyadav__ joined #gluster-dev
17:29 gyadav_ joined #gluster-dev
17:38 gyadav__ joined #gluster-dev
17:44 gyadav__ joined #gluster-dev
17:49 gyadav_ joined #gluster-dev
17:49 ira joined #gluster-dev
17:52 gyadav__ joined #gluster-dev
17:53 ira joined #gluster-dev
17:54 gyadav_ joined #gluster-dev
17:58 gyadav__ joined #gluster-dev
18:07 gyadav_ joined #gluster-dev
18:10 gyadav__ joined #gluster-dev
18:23 gyadav_ joined #gluster-dev
18:24 k4n0 joined #gluster-dev
18:25 gyadav__ joined #gluster-dev
18:31 gyadav_ joined #gluster-dev
18:33 gyadav_ joined #gluster-dev
18:36 ankitr joined #gluster-dev
18:36 gyadav__ joined #gluster-dev
19:05 sanoj joined #gluster-dev
19:06 raghu joined #gluster-dev
19:18 rafi joined #gluster-dev
19:23 rafi joined #gluster-dev
19:25 shyam left #gluster-dev
19:39 raghu joined #gluster-dev
20:31 foster joined #gluster-dev
20:53 msvbhat joined #gluster-dev
21:14 wushudoin joined #gluster-dev

| Channels | #gluster-dev index | Today | | Search | Google Search | Plain-Text | summary